.our-funds-contain-seg1 p{
    margin-bottom: 0;
   }
   
   
.our-funds-contain-seg1 p:last-of-type{
    margin-top: 0;
}

.fixed-income {
    padding: 20px;
}

.button.btn {
    background-color:  rgb(218, 217, 220);
}

 button.btn:hover {
    background-color: var(--app-color-primary);
}

.btn.active {
    color: white;
    background-color: var(--app-color-primary);
}

tbody td a {
    font-weight: 600 !important;
}

tbody td a.btn:hover {
    background-color: var(--app-color-primary);
}

tbody td a svg {
    width: 25px;
    height: 25px;
    margin-left: 5px;
}

tbody td a svg path {
    fill: #FFF;
}


h1 {
    margin-top: 2rem;
}

.table-contain {
    overflow: auto;
    margin-bottom: 4rem;
}


table {
    min-width: 775px;
}

@media (min-width:775px) {
    main {
        min-height: 60vh;
    }
}

.notre-gamme-paragraphe {
    max-width: 800px;
    margin-left: auto;
    margin-right: auto;
}